Virtual Parent Support Group will continue to take place on a bi-weekly basis. This group is open to all families who have a child currently involved with the CHEO Palliative Care Team and/or Roger Neilson House.

Special Guest:Jeff Vidt (CHEO Spiritual Support Worker)
Topic: Making Sense in Senseless Times

When you receive a life-altering diagnosis, either for yourself or your loved one, it’s a trauma that makes you go on autopilot. In the mix of treatments, therapies, appointments, and everything else needing done, there’s often little time set aside to try to make sense of what’s happening. It can even feel like there’s no sense to be made, just a lot of pain and suffering.

This presentation is for those who want to try to integrate their experiences of trauma with their sense of meaning. Meaning and purpose can help us respond to suffering in ways that promote hope and healing. The pain won’t stop being pain, but learning ways to grow from the experience can help us find hope again.”
